Back in 2005, Wendy and I were in Thailand for vacation. We were staying on Koh Samui, and got in the habit of morning walks. Unlike Whisper, who is healthy and uses his mornings for runs and exercises, we would walk about 6 km to a pub on the beach that was open early and have a drink. Then we would walk back to our cabin.

One morning, we saw some boys in a canoe just offshore yelling excitedly, and some adults on the beach were yelling back at them. It turns out that the boys were fishing and had pulled up a body.

A few nights earlier, there was a midnight beach party (Koh Phangan Full Moon Party) at a small island a little way from Koh Samui, and at the end of the party some of the guests had gotten aboard a boat to come back. The boat ended up being overloaded and sank, and about 15 people drowned. The body the boys found was one of those unlucky party-goers.
(I looked it up on the web. Turns out that the same boat that capsized and sank that day was involved in a head-on collision with another boat in 2010. It is the "Sawasdi Chalermchoke Nawa5")

We didn't know what the excitement was about and so I walked over to investigate. I was there when they pulled the body onto the beach, and it was not a pretty site. Thankfully, Wendy did not look and after I saw what it was, I made sure that she did not get any closer.

Since the body was now out of the water, it had to stay to be examined and collected by the police. This made the beachfront hotel very unhappy, and they were not pleased that a body was on the shore by their hotel.

So, I certainly believe Whisper and understand that these things happen.
For his sake, I agree with him; it would not have been a nice experience to have found the body.
